The 1809 Immigration of Saint-Domingue Refugees to New Orleans: Reception, Integration and Impact

Lachance · 1988 · Louisiana History: The Journal of the Louisiana Historical Association 29(2), 109-141

Lachance takes the ten thousand Saint-Domingue refugees expelled from Cuba who reached New Orleans in 1809, a number close to the city's whole population, as a case for testing what receiving societies predict about newcomers against what actually follows.

The arrivals divided roughly evenly among whites, free people of color and the enslaved, and drew the mixed response refugees usually draw: humanitarian argument on one side, fear of alien ideas and of insurrection on the other. Anglo-Americans warned above all that the influx would fasten a French character on the territory for good.

That prediction proved half right. French speakers did remain a majority of the white population for about two decades, and the refugees reinforced the community in numbers and institutions, but the ratio was already so lopsided that preponderance would have lasted anyway. Little further migration followed, so attrition set in; by the 1830s spouses of refugee origin had dwindled while arrivals from France rose sharply.
